首页 > 新闻资讯 > 详情

贵阳效果好的Java培训机构

来源:贵阳达内IT教育时间:2020/12/17 14:09:40

贵阳效果好的Java培训机构?贵阳找效果好的Java培训机构去达内,达内Java培训起家,历经17年的风风雨雨已经成为IT培训行业的佼佼者,美国上市企业,机构大,品牌响,每年培训的人数多从一定程度上说明了达内Java软件开发培训学校靠谱值得信赖。


达内依靠雄厚的资金打造了超豪华的Java师资团队。所有教学总监、教研副总裁、甚至CEO都亲自参与授课。达内主讲技术都有10年以上开发及项目管理经验。

现在假如你是java语言的开发者,你已经将对象保存在了堆内存中,而将局部变量保存在了栈内存中,你会怎么做呢?


Java中的变量分为类变量,成员变量和局部变量,分别位于JVM的方法区、堆内存和栈内存中。类变量和成员变量都可以在类加载和类初始化时,给出默认值,但是局部变量就必须要在使用前赋值。


为什么Java中的局部变量必须要初始化


实际上,Java完全可以设计成局部变量不需要初始化,只要作者们高兴。事实上,就有这样的语言,比如C++。


当然,C++不强制必须初始化,不代表就不用初始化,实际上,C++开发者也都是建议对局部变量初始化,以防止出现野指针这类事情。


其实,不管是局部变量还是成员变量,都是必须要初始化的,那为什么成员变量会自动初始化?其实正是因为成员变量属于对象,而对象是保存在堆中的,所以jvm就在初始化类的时候把成员变量初始化呢,而如果我们在调用方法的时候,还要jvm去将局部变量也进行初始化,是不是对会影响到性能呢?因此,直接强制局部变量必须要初始化反而更好。


像达内这种行业领头军,有多年IT教育经验的培训机构,会定期更新相关课程,让你学到的都是行业的技术,确保学员所学的知识都能与时俱进,可以切实的用在实际工作中。


以上是达内IT教育-针对-贵阳效果好的Java培训机构-的相关介绍,如果您还想了解更多达内IT教育的相关资讯,可以咨询在线老师为您解答,也可以在线登记预约,短信QQ等方式来了解!


优先领取试听课
新闻资讯更多新闻
版权所有:搜学搜课(wwww.soxsok com)